Abstract

Описан способ непрерывного литья, при котором расплав (4) подается в рамочный кристаллизатор через верхнее отверстие кристаллизатора при помощи сопла (5), имеющего по меньшей мере два противолежащих выхода (9), до тех пор, пока уровень поверхности (10) расплава (4) не достигнет устойчивого положения над выходами (9), и при котором в устойчивом состоянии, по меньшей мере, поверхностно затвердевшая отливка (13) извлекается через донное отверстие кристаллизатора, противоположное верхнему отверстию, со скоростью, соответствующей скорости подачи расплава (4), таким образом, по существу, поддерживая уровень поверхности (10) в устойчивом положении. Для того чтобы уменьшить разбрызгивание и связанные с ним недостатки в ходе процесса пуска, изобретение предлагает устанавливать брызговик (16) на сопло (5), который предотвращает ударение брызг расплава (4), выходящего из выходов (9), о кристаллизатор, при этом брызговик (16) растворяется окружающим расплавом (4) по меньшей мере в устойчивом состоянии.A continuous casting method is described in which the melt (4) is supplied to the frame mold through the upper mold opening using a nozzle (5) having at least two opposite outlets (9), until the surface level (10) of the melt (4) ) does not reach a stable position above the outlets (9), and in which, in a stable state, at least the surface hardened casting (13) is removed through the bottom hole of the mold, opposite the top hole, at a speed corresponding to the feed rate Av (4), thereby substantially maintaining a surface level (10) in a stable position. In order to reduce spatter and related drawbacks during the start-up process, the invention proposes to install a splash guard (16) on the nozzle (5), which prevents the molten splash (4) coming out of the outlets (9) from impacting on the mold, while the splash guard (16) is dissolved in the surrounding melt (4) at least in a stable state.
